The term “honeymoon” has a fascinating history, dating back to the Old English expression “hony moone.” The term refers to the indefinite period of tenderness and pleasure experienced by a newlywed couple, and how sweet the new marriage is. In the mid-18th century, Samuel Johnson’s Dictionary defined it as “the first month after marriage when there is nothing but tenderness and pleasure.”

What do couples do in the honeymoon phase?
The honeymoon phase is a happy, carefree time in a couple’s relationship. Both partners are getting to know each other and find little fault with their partner. Everything the new partner does seems charming and endearing. The honeymoon phase is just that: a phase. Eventually, it ends, and both partners have to adjust to a new reality. Some couples don’t experience the honeymoon phase at all, while others end it before they want to. What happens after honeymoon?
How do you know when the honeymoon phase is over? “When the honeymoon phase is over, it feels like a bubble has burst,” says Mouhtis. “You see their imperfections and inevitable conflict will start to creep in.” You might start to get annoyed with your partner or notice things you didn’t before. You might fight more or have less sex. It’s normal to question your relationship during this time. Long-term relationships start when the honeymoon phase ends. All of this is normal and good for the relationship. “The honeymoon phase ends when you start living with this person,” says Mouhtis. “Long-term relationships start when the honeymoon phase ends.”

Is the man supposed to pay for the honeymoon?
Who pays for the honeymoon? Traditionally, the groom and his parents pay for the honeymoon because the bride and her family pay for the wedding. These rules no longer apply. The way couples live their lives has changed a lot over the years, so it’s no surprise that this old custom has too.
Parents. One or both sets of parents may offer to pay for the honeymoon. This could be a check for the couple to use to plan their own trip or a trip the parents arranged. Sometimes the honeymoon is a surprise. The couple doesn’t know where they’re going until they open an envelope and find tickets. Hopefully they’ve packed correctly!
The couple. Couples can also pay for their honeymoon. The Zola First Look Report survey found that 77% of couples are budgeting for future travel and their honeymoon. This shows that most couples today are paying for their honeymoons, or at least some of them. Or, one of you might pay for the whole honeymoon while the other covers something else. It’s up to each couple to find a solution that works for them. There are no wrong options! If you have limited funds, save on your honeymoon. What is the purpose of a honeymoon?
Modern practice. Honeymoons have different meanings in different cultures. For couples who got married by arrangement, a honeymoon is a time to get to know each other. For some cultures, it’s a time for the couple to have sex. For other cultures, the purpose of the honeymoon is to relax, create a shared experience, and adjust to married life. The 2023 Global Wedding Report by The Knot found that 75% of couples in 15 countries took a honeymoon. Honeymoons are popular in Europe. Fewer than half of Indian couples took a honeymoon. Many couples liked beach resorts.
United States. Honeymoons are a $12 billion industry. In the US, couples spend an average of $4,500 on their honeymoon. Niagara Falls was a popular honeymoon destination in the 1980s, but it is less popular now because air travel is cheaper.

What is the logic behind honeymoon?
What does “honeymoon” really mean? The word comes from Old English. There are several theories about where this name came from. The name may refer to the June full moon. June is a good month for marriage and honey harvesting. The name may also come from a medieval belief that love is as fleeting as the moon. In French, it’s called the “honeymoon moon.” The German version is flitterwochen, from flitter, which means “tinsel.” Not the kind of positive thinking a counselor would recommend.
